Overview

“The week — a specific, quality back, different every day, but recurring every seven. A product designed for even more relaxed reading, which covers various topics, which serves to involve different niches of readers and which we can extract and keep. Not a supplement to convey advertising, as in an old attachment format, but a weekly magazine, even with light foliation, fundamental for conveying alternative content.”
